What is meant by context-rich observability?

Prepare for the Dynatrace Master Test with engaging quizzes and comprehensive study materials. Use flashcards and multiple choice questions with detailed explanations to boost your confidence. Get exam-ready and succeed!

Context-rich observability refers to the capacity to capture and store all incoming observations along with relevant references to the entities being monitored. This approach ensures that the metrics, traces, and logs are not only collected but also contextualized, allowing for deeper insights and more meaningful analysis.

By storing observations with a reference to their monitored entity, teams can effectively correlate data across various layers of the system, which facilitates a comprehensive understanding of application performance and behavior. This enables teams to troubleshoot issues more effectively, identify patterns, and derive actionable insights for performance optimization.
